Ingredients

These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es are fluffy from the inside and crispy and golden on the outside. They’re so quick and easy to make, and use a fraction of the oil that you’d normally use!

For the Potatoes

  • 1 and ½ pounds potatoes (cut into 1 inch pieces)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der or granules
  • ¾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per

How to Make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es

Step 1: Prepare the Potatoes

  1. In a large mixing bowl, toss the potatoes with olive oil, smoked pa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  2. Ensure that all potato pieces are well coated in the mixture.

Step 2: Air Fry the Potatoes

  1. Place the seasoned potatoes in the air fryer basket in a single layer.
  2. Roast at 380°F (195°C) for 10 minutes.
  3. Flip the potatoes after 10 minutes for even cooking.
  4. Roast for an additional 10 minutes until they are golden brown and crispy.

How to Perfect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es

Achieving perfectly roasted potatoes in the air fryer is all about technique. Here are some tips to ensure you get the best results every time.

  • Choose the right potatoes – Use starchy potatoes like Russets for fluffiness or waxy ones like Yukon Gold for creaminess.
  • Cut evenly – Ensure that all potato pieces are cut into uniform sizes to promote even cooking.
  • Don’t overcrowd the basket – Give each potato piece space in the air fryer basket for optimal airflow and crispiness.
  • Shake the basket halfway through – This helps to ensure even browning on all sides of the potatoes.
  • Adjust cooking time as needed – Depending on your air fryer model, you might need to tweak cooking times slightly for perfect results.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Making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es is simple, but there are a few common mistakes that can affect the outcome. Here are some tips to ensure perfect results.

  • Skipping the oil: Not using oil will make your potatoes dry. Always toss them with olive oil for a crispy texture.
  • Crowding the basket: Overloading the air fryer basket prevents even cooking. Cook in batches if necessary to allow air circulation.
  • Not seasoning enough: Under-seasoned potatoes can taste bland. Be generous with salt and spices to enhance flavor.
  • Ignoring potato size: Cutting potatoes into uneven pieces leads to inconsistent cooking. Aim for uniform 1-inch pieces for even roasting.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es in an airtight container.
  • They will last for about 3-5 days in the fridge.

Freezing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es

  • Place cooled potatoes in a freezer-safe bag or container.
  • They can be frozen for up to 2 months.

Reheating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es

  • Oven: Preheat to 400°F (200°C) and bake for about 10 minutes until heated through.
  • Microwave: Heat on medium power in short intervals, stirring occasionally, until warm.
  • Stovetop: Sauté in a bit of oil over medium heat until crispy and warmed through.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some common queries about making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es.

Can I use other types of potatoes?

Yes, you can use different varieties like Yukon Gold or red potatoes. Each type offers a unique texture and flavor.

How do I make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es crispy?

Ensure they are well coated with oil and avoid overcrowding the basket. This allows hot air to circulate freely around each piece.

Are Air Fryer Roasted Potatoes healthy?

Absolutely! They require less oil than traditional frying methods, making them a healthier side dish option.

Can I customize the seasoning?

Definitely! Feel free to experiment with herbs like rosemary or thyme, or add spices like cayenne pepper for extra heat.
